About Elkhead Reservoir
Elkhead Reservoir is located in northwest Colorado near the town of Craig. It was originally constructed by the Division of Wildlife on the Elkhead Creek, which is a major tributary of the Yampa River. A 205 square miles river basin drains into the reservoir. It has a capacity of 25,550 acre feet.
